Requirements
There are different types of CDLs (commercial driver's licenses). Each class of license licenses you to drive a specific type of vehicle. Each class has its own set of requirements. For instance, to obtain a Class B CDL you must have at minimum two years of driving experience and pass a knowledge test. You must also pass a medical exam. This exam includes evaluating your vision, hearing, blood pressure, and cardiovascular health.
A Class B CDL permits you to drive vehicles that have an GVWR of more than 26,001 pounds. This is an excellent option for those looking to become a trucker but don't want to haul across the country. Some examples of jobs that require the Class B license are dump truck drivers as well as tow truck drivers and school bus drivers.
To qualify for a class B license, you must be 18 or 21 (depending on the state). You must have a clean driving record and an authentic passport or birth certificate to prove your identity. You should also be physically healthy and mentally stable. You must also pass a written exam and a driving skills test.
You may require additional endorsements in addition to your class B CDL to operate certain kinds of vehicles. For example, if you want to haul hazardous materials, you need to be able to obtain an HazMat endorsement. This endorsement is among the most sought-after on the CDL and allows for a variety of professional driving opportunities.
